Development of embryo from the cells of the nucellus is called

A

Parthenocarpy

B

Apocarpy

C

Adventive embryony

D

Apospory

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C


The development of embryo directly from the diploid cells of the ovule lying outside the embryo sac belonging to either nucellus or integument is referred to as adventive embryony.
